The Hudson's Bay Company Deal
This paper examines why Jerry Zucker bought the Hudson's Bay Company and what this deal's impact will be.
900 words (approx. 3.6 pages) | 5 sources | 2006 United States


Paper Summary:

The paper reviews the recent take-over of Hudson's Bay Company by American Jerry Zucker. The paper considers the recent past of the HBC (and why things have gone so disastrously wrong) as well as the stake-holders most affected by the acquisition. The paper also advances the view that the ultimate impact of Zucker's take-over is still impossible to determine with certainty, but that the change of ownership will assuredly lead to a more American-style managerial approach and to a greater emphasis upon individual employee productivity.
